USAFA Cadet Referred For Court-Martial

USAFA Rape Investigation Results In Charges

A general court-martial has been referred for Cadet 3rd Class Douglas L. Meester for violating the Uniformed Code of Military Justice, according to officials at the US Air Force Academy.

Charges were preferred against Meester on May 13, for rape, forcible sodomy, conduct unbecoming for providing alcohol to minors and indecent assault.

Meester’s Article 32 hearing was conducted May 14, at the Academy to determine if the case should be referred to court-martial or if an alternate action should be taken. The investigating officer for the Article 32 was Maj. Todd McDowell.

The general court-martial was referred by Brig. Johnny W. Weida, the convening authority.

If convicted in the trial, Meester faces a maximum punishment of confinement for life, forfeiture of all pay and allowances and dismissal from the Air Force.
